NRS 671.015 “Passive investor” defined. “Passive investor” means a person that:
1. Does not have the power to elect a majority of key individuals or executive officers, managers, directors, trustees or other persons exercising managerial authority of a person in control of a licensee;
2. Is not employed by and does not have any managerial duties of a licensee or person in control of a licensee;
3. Does not have the power to exercise, directly or indirectly, a controlling influence over the management or policies of a licensee or person in control of a licensee; and
4. Does either of the following:
(a)Attests to the characteristics set forth in subsections 1, 2 and 3 in a form prescribed by the Commissioner; or
(b)Commits to the characteristics set forth in subsections 1, 2 and 3 in a written document.
